6.4.3
Door Signal
A door signal (call in progress) can be connected to the system telephone.
The digital system telephone contains an output circuit (opto-switch) that has a
maximum driving capacity of 15 V, 2 mA.
The use of the door signal function requires the connection of a buffer amplifier
and an external power source.
The buffer amplifier and the power supply equipment are to be procured locally.
